yEd logo yEd

yEd is a free desktop application to quickly create, import, edit, and automatically arrange diagrams. It runs on Windows, Mac OS X, and Unix/Linux.

jHipster logo jHipster

JHipster is a development platform to quickly generate, develop, & deploy modern web applications & microservice architectures.

40 Open Source, Free and Top Unified Modeling Language (UML) Tools
yEd is a desktop application that can be used to quickly and effectively generate high-quality diagrams. Users can create diagrams manually, or import their external data for analysis. yEd’s automatic layout algorithms arranges even large data sets with just the press of a button. yEd is freely available and runs on all major platforms: Windows, Unix/Linux, and Mac OS X.With...

17 Popular Java Frameworks for 2023: Pros, cons, and more
Spring Boot allows you to create production-grade Spring-based applications that work with minimal configuration. JHipster combines this with Angular, React, Vue, and Bootstrap on the client side to provide you with a full-stack architecture.
